A Treasury of Nursery Rhymes and Poems (Nosy Crow Classics)
The littlest of listeners love the rhythm and rhyme of simple poetry. This is a wonderful collection of over a hundred poems and songs, most with which the adult readers will be familiar, poems like Do You Know the Muffin Man? and Ladybug, Ladybug. Some are poems that, through the years, have been put to music, and readers will be more comfortable singing them than reading them. These include Twinkle Twinkle Little Star and She’ll Be Coming ‘Round the Mountain and Itsy, Bitsy Spider. These poems are, for a large part, rhymes that have come down through the ages by oral tradition, and all are in the public domain, so there are very few poems that have an author attribution. The poems are arranged from one to five on a spread, depending on their length. Each spread has a gorgeous illustration by Frann Preston-Gannon that supports the rhymes and will help to keep little listeners engaged with the book. The illustrations are done in rich colors, are filled with lovely details, and are on heavy paper. This will be a perfect gift for a baby shower or for a little one’s first birthday.
